Description
Harpoon Gun Model
Three pieces, the first A: is the rectangular piece of planed and brown stained wood used as a platform, sitting on top of the base is a piece of whale bone hand-cut into a tube inserted vertically into a circular collar held in place with small steel screws; to one end of the base is a handmade brass frame with a movable disk of brass, this is to hold up the end of the harpoon; B: the harpoon gun is a hand cut and polished tube of bone sitting on a U-shaped cradle of whale bone on a post that is inserted into the tube on the base, the harpoon gun moves up and down on side bone hinges; C: the harpoon is delicately hand carved with a long shaft with a looped end through which the pointed harpoon is held in place, the four movable side hooks are pinned into place, the harpoon slides into the end of the gun.
Dimension
Height: 3.2cm | Width: 13.0cm | Length: 26.0cm
